MATLAB(Matrix Laboratory)是一种高级技术计算软件,被广泛应用于科学与工程领域。在海洋水文领域中,三维地形建模是一个重要而复杂的任务。利用MATLAB可以方便地处理和分析大量的海洋水文数据,从而实现高质量的三维地形建模。9 |" X" z6 a1 d
( `# K( J# Z+ O8 D% c4 C( A2 p1 G: C& k海洋地形是海洋水文研究中的关键要素之一。它描述了海洋底部的形态、起伏和特征。通过三维地形建模,我们可以精确地了解海洋地质、地形变化以及海洋流动的相关影响。利用MATLAB进行三维地形建模,首先需要获取和准备数据。
: m, i2 {; J2 ~: b, r8 m1 O0 ]* N
海洋水文数据通常来自卫星、声纳等探测设备。这些数据包含了大量的海洋地形信息,但是它们往往存在着噪音和不完整性。使用MATLAB的数据处理功能,可以对原始数据进行滤波、去噪和插值等处理,以提高数据的质量和完整性。* C& n5 q7 g& J2 m4 [3 b* t0 f
7 f. \+ u7 ^. P! |- D在数据准备完成后,接下来需要进行数据可视化和分析。MATLAB提供了丰富的绘图和可视化工具,可以将海洋水文数据以三维形式展示出来。通过MATLAB的绘图函数,可以创建地形图、等高线图和表面图等,直观地展示海洋地形的特征和变化。: w8 x$ ~ C) U8 D& S" X' [
- f G$ k/ v6 ]: D# a8 x* i: w
除了可视化外,MATLAB还提供了强大的数值计算和模拟功能。利用MATLAB的数值计算库,可以对海洋地形进行各种精细的分析。例如,可以计算地形的坡度、梯度和曲率等指标,以评估地形的形态和变化趋势。此外,还可以进行地形模拟和预测,借助数学模型和算法,推测未来的地形演化情况。; s- ^0 } k- ?) b) L/ [8 u
8 u2 W; h$ k8 L( p* N x' N. e4 J在三维地形建模的过程中,精确而高效的数据处理是关键。MATLAB具有强大的数据处理和分析能力,可以帮助海洋水文研究人员快速处理和分析海洋水文数据。通过MATLAB的图形用户界面和交互式环境,用户可以灵活地操作和控制数据处理流程,提高工作效率和准确性。& r: S2 T+ ?6 F
/ a0 C5 x0 O/ v总之,MATLAB在海洋水文领域中的应用非常广泛,尤其在三维地形建模方面发挥了重要作用。它不仅提供了丰富的数据处理和分析功能,还具备强大的数值计算和模拟能力。借助MATLAB,海洋水文研究人员可以更加准确、高效地进行三维地形建模,从而深入研究海洋地质、地形变化和海洋流动的规律。 |